This command is used to apply a filter to the current document, using either a directly typed query expression, or one that exists in the query History list.
This feature can be accessed from the PCB Editor, and PCB Library Editor, by right-clicking in the design workspace and using the Filter » Filter For field, on the context menu.
In the PCB Editor, this feature can also be accessed by using the Select Filter field, on the Filter toolbar.
Accessing the Filter Select feature from the Filter toolbar in the PCB Editor.
Enter the query expression for the filter you wish to apply and press Enter, or choose an existing filter query expression from the drop-down list. The drop-down list contains all filter query expressions that currently exist in the query History list - on the History tab of the Expression Manager dialog. After entering/choosing a filter query expression, it will be applied to the design and all design objects that fall under the scope of the filter will be zoomed and centered (where applicable) in the main design window. Masking will also be applied, whereby the filtered objects will remain fully visible (selectable and editable), with all other design objects becoming dimmed (non-selectable and non-editable).
